SAP Knowledge Base Article - Preview

2419270 - Duplicate SIDs in table /BI0/SIOBJNM and/or /BI0/SINFOPROV

Symptom

  • There are different infoObjects share the same SID value in system table /BI0/SIOBJNM, for example:
    IOBJNM SID 
    1KYFNM 108
    2C-EBELN 108
  • BW system may hit different errors such as:
    • When add ODATA service in transaction, get Error:
      Metadata not loaded - See /IWBEP/ERROR_LOG in backend 'LOCAL' - Query xxxx is invalid or contains errors....
      Message no. /IWFND/MED024
    • run a query, get error:
      An exception with the type CX_SY_ITAB_DUPLICATE_KEY occurred, but was neither handled locally, nor declared in a RAISING clause
      Error A row was to be added that would have lead to a duplicate of the ID key. RS_EXCEPTION 000
      Information CL_RSD_IOBJ_PROP_CACHE >> Row: Inc: 162 Prog: PREFILL_CACHE RS_EXCEPTION 301
      Cancel Error when generating dataProvider BRAIN 282
    • System gets a short dump of: (for example, when activate a real time cube)
      Category ABAP Programming Error
      Runtime Errors ITAB_DUPLICATE_KEY
      Except. CX_SY_ITAB_DUPLICATE_KEY
      ABAP Program CL_RSD_IOBJ_PROP_CACHE========CP
      Application Component BW-WHM-MTD

    • Run LISTCUBE, although the infoprovider is active you get error of:
      InfoProvider xxx is not active; check the entries
      Message No. DBMAN203
    • DTP load failed for error:

      Data package processing terminated
      An exception with the type CX_SY_ITAB_DUPLICATE_KEY occurred, but was neither handled locally, nor declared in a RAISING clause
      Error while extracting from source xxx (type InfoCube)
      Data package processing terminated

  • In transaction SNRO, the number range object BIM9999991 for characteristic 0IOBJNM has a big current value. The from number might be set with a big value, too. There is a key figure with a SID of more than 7 digits and aggregation is set to MIN or MAX in RSD1. When run a query using this key figure, the query generation fails with syntax error in RSR_BAD_CODING:
    The name "<G_S_DATA_MM_Z____xxxxxxxx_MAX>" is longer than the allowed 30 characters.
    or
    The name "<G_S_DATA_MM_Z____xxxxxxxx_MIN>" is longer than the allowed 30 characters.


Read more...

Environment

  • BW
  • Release independent

Product

SAP NetWeaver all versions ; SAP S/4HANA all versions

Keywords

/IWFND/MED 024, RS_EXCEPTION000, RS_EXCEPTION301, BRAIN282,  DBMAN 203, The name XXX is longer than the allowed 30 characters, longer than 30 characters, longer than the allowed 30 characters , KBA , BW-BEX-OT-OLAP , Analyzing Data , BW-WHM-MTD , Metadata (repository) , BW-BEX-OT-ODP , Query Runtime for Operational Data Provisioning , How To

About this page

This is a preview of a SAP Knowledge Base Article. Click more to access the full version on SAP for Me (Login required).

Search for additional results

Visit SAP Support Portal's SAP Notes and KBA Search.